Q
How is cryptocurrency taxed in Australia?

Ask a Building & Construction lawyer in Ryde

Cryptocurrency is treated as property for tax purposes, subject to capital gains tax.;Gains from cryptocurrency transactions are taxable, while losses may be claimed as deductions.

Q
How can contracts be enforced in construction projects?

Ask a Building & Construction lawyer in Ryde

Contracts can be enforced through litigation, mediation, or arbitration, depending on the terms outlined in the contract.;Legal action may be necessary when disputes arise that cannot be resolved through negotiation.
